A search for relic neutrinos from all past core-collapse supernovae was conducted using 1496 days of data from the super-Kamiokande detector. This analysis looked for νe that had produced a positron with an energy greater than ¯ 18 MeV. In the absence of a signal, 90% C.L. upper limits on the total flux were set for several theoretical models. Additionally, an model-insensitive upper bound was set for the supernova relic neutrino flux in the energy region Eν > 19.3 MeV.
